Silverbullet raised a question a while back on third gear being limitied to 108. Tested that and he is right. In 4th ive been up to 120 or so...old tires so i'm not quite ready to push the limit yet. Once my mods are complete i will tweak the pcm to remomve limiter and change some things like fuel tables and what not....just need to figure out how my tranny is going to handle approx 400hp without buying a bulletproof tranny...heh
The really annoying thing that happens is that if you're in 4th gear at say 115 mph and you nail the throttle wide open, it downshifts into 3rd gear (which should be good to 155 mph at 5500 rpm stock limit) and then the speed limiter kicks in and slows you down.
That'* my biggest beef with my Bonne.
